How How Does a Hsa Plan Work: The Core Mechanics
An HSA is a tax-advantaged savings account linked to a high-deductible health plan (HDHP). Eligible individuals contribute funds annually—often pre-tax or pre-tax-deductible—onto their HSA. Think of it as a triple-tax-advantaged account: contributions reduce taxable income, growth compounds tax-free, and withdrawals for covered medical expenses incur no taxes.
Common contributors include employers offering HDHPs, self-employed individuals, and those transitioning between major medical plans. Since HMIPs require higher deductibles, HSAs thrive alongside deliberate, informed healthcare spending—making the plan both a medical and financial tool.
Users store funds electronically, often via mobile apps or bank-linked platforms, allowing flexibility and accessibility. Contributions roll over year to year, compounding long-term savings while preserving liquidity for future visits, prescriptions, or wellness expenses.
